A list of the most expensive paintings ever bought and sold in auctions.
Salvator Mundi, Leonardo da Vinci, c. 1500.
Sales Date: November 2017, Sale Price: 450 million dollars.
Interchange, Willem de Kooning, 1955.
Sales Date: September 2015, Sale Price: 300 million dollars.
Nafea Faa Ipoipo, Paul Gauguin, 1892.
Sales Date: February 2015, Sales Price: 300 million dollars.
The Card Players, Paul Cezanne, 1892-1893.
Sales Date: April 2011, Sale Price: 268 million dollars.
Les Femmes d'Alger, Pablo Picasso, 1955.
Sales Date: May 2015, Sale Price: 179 million dollars.
Oopjen Coppit and Maarten Solmans , Rembrandt, 1634.
Sales Date: October 2015, Sale Price: 170 million dollars.
No. 5, Jackson Pollock, 1948.
Sales Date: November 2006, Sale Price: 162million dollars.
Woman III, Willem de Kooning, 1953.
Sales Date: November 2016, Sale Price: 159 million dollars.
Le Rêve, Pablo Picasso, 1932.
Sales Date: March 2013, Sale Price: 155 million dollars.
Portrait of Adele Bloch-Bauer -I-, Gustav Klimt, 1907.
Sales Date: June 2006, Sale Price: 155 million dollars.
Portrait of Dr. Gachet, Vincent Van Gogh, 1890.
Sales Date: May 1990, Sales Price: 148 million dollars.
Three Studies of Lucian Freud, Francis Bacon, 1969.
Sales Date: November 2013, Sales Price: 142 million dollars.
Bal du moulin de la Galette, Renoir, 1876.
Sales Date: May 1990, Sales Price: 141 million dollars.
Garçon à la pipe, Pablo Picasso, 1905.
Sales Date: May 2004, Sales Price: 128 million dollars.
The Scream, Edvard Munch, 1985.
Sales Date: May2012, Sale Price: 121 million dollars.
Nude, Green Leaves and Bust, Pablo Picasso, 1932.
Sales Date: May 2010, Sales Price: 114 million dollars.
